Output 781846ef86a938b4b50a4ce74e2932f6bc8df03c5ceb4e17a2c22a6f20c87ebe:1

value
27604701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1417087a0e5f017b6a5a971786c98afa3d18ad1e OP_EQUAL
address
33XF2kQ8DxgYFWypv7yCuB4mCK2YUUbCKM
transaction
781846ef86a938b4b50a4ce74e2932f6bc8df03c5ceb4e17a2c22a6f20c87ebe